A casual handwritten script with a forward slant, rounded forms, and a brush-pen feel. Strokes are mostly monoline with gently swelling curves and tapered terminals that suggest quick, confident writing. Letter shapes are open and simplified, with loose joins and variable rhythm; some characters connect while others remain separate, creating an informal, bouncy texture. Capitals are tall and prominent with soft, sweeping entry/exit strokes, while lowercase stays compact and rhythmic, producing a light, airy line of text.
Well-suited for short, expressive text such as logos, product labels, café/food branding, invitations, headings, and pull quotes where an informal human touch is desired. It works especially well at display sizes where the brushy terminals and lively rhythm can be appreciated.
The overall tone is warm and personable, like a note written with a felt-tip or brush pen. Its energetic slant and relaxed construction give it a conversational, approachable presence that feels spontaneous rather than polished.
The design appears intended to emulate quick brush handwriting that balances readability with personality. Its simplified, rounded construction and lively slant aim to deliver an easygoing script look that feels contemporary and approachable.
Counters tend to be generous and rounded, and many terminals end in soft hooks or flicks that reinforce the handwritten motion. Numerals follow the same freehand logic with simple, slightly irregular curves that match the script’s pacing.
